Resident of Little Rock, AR, since September 2004, Ms. Tatiana Kotcherguina is currently an active member of the Arkansas Symphony Orchestra (ASO), as well as the faculty of the University of Central Arkansas in Conway, AR. From 2004-2010 she was a member of the Sturgis String Quartet with the ASO.

From 2005-2009, she taught violin, viola, and a String Quartet class at Henderson State University. Among her other teaching positions are the music school Rhythm88 in West Little Rock, the School for the Blind, Community School of the Arts with UALR, CICA International Music Festival in Eureka Springs, AR, and the Summer Conservatory in Columbia, MO.

Many of Ms. Kotcherguina's pupils have developed into professional musicians with successful careers around the world. Some of them can be currently found studying at the University Of Southern Mississippi, Louisiana State University, Shenandoah University, University of Houston, and Zurich Conservatory in Switzerland, among others.

Alice Cojocaru is originally from Romania. She received both her Bachelors and Masters in Music Education from Georgia State University under the direction of Dr. Christos Galileas and Dr. Martin Norgaard. She taught middle school orchestra for six years with 200 students in her program, in Atlanta, GA. Ms. Cojocaru also has 10+ years experience in private lessons where students were prepared for auditions into prestigious schools and All State Orchestra. She has performed with a chamber orchestra and choir at Northside Drive Baptist Church over the years for Easter and Christmas services, wedding ceremonies and receptions, holiday caroling for various business lunch-ins and parties, and has also been a part of the Dekalb Community Orchestra.

Crystal has been teaching for the past four years in Virginia and Arkansas. She has a Bachelor's Degree in Music from the Blair School of Music at Vanderbilt University and has performed as a violist with the Conway Symphony, Arkansas Symphony, the Hampton Roads Philharmonic, as well as the Jamestown String Quartet.

Crystal's philosophy of teaching music is #1 to keep the student excited about learning, #2 to keep basic musicianship at the core (solfege, ear training, and music theory) and #3 to focus on proper form so bad habits (and sore muscles!) are avoided.

Crystal is happy to customize lessons to the individual student. Whatever the student wants to play is what we will work toward to keep music fun and enjoyable. She welcomes all ages and levels and can travel to a student's home.
